Itinerary

Day 1

Start your hike at the Growing the Future project at Steynsbos. From here you enjoy a 6.6 km walk to Fountain Bush Cottage – which should take you approximately three hours. The trail meanders through an amazing diversity of habitats including coastal strandveld, enchanting milkwood forests, limestone and mountain fynbos. On arrival at Witvoetskloof, you can put your feet up and relax, or take a swim in the beautiful dam and watch the sun set over the water. We then provide a delicious home-cooked meal.

Day 2

Start day 2 with a walk down the Witvoetskloof Valley to a beautiful indigenous forest and waterfall. The trail then climbs up through the limestone and sandstone fynbos-clad hills enroute to the wonderful Farm 215. This is your longest hike, at 18km. Once you reach your destination, enjoy the lovely Fynbos Hill House, and relax on the private terrace overlooking the mountains. There’s also opportunity to soak away any hiking cramps in the beautiful swimming pool, depending on the weather. You will once again enjoy a delicious meal.

Day 3

From Farm 215, you head to the neighbouring Lomond Wine Farm where you can stop at the tasting room for a coffee or early glass of wine, and from here the trail leads to Stinkhoutsbos Forest on Flower Valley Farm. Here hikers are treated to a scrumptious picnic lunch under the shade of the forest trees. After lunch, hikers head through the magnificent Flower Valley. You can even take a dip in the farm dam on your way to your overnight rest at Witkrans Nature Reserve. After the 12km hike, you’re then treated to a delicious home-cooked meal. Don’t miss the opportunity to soak in the wood-fired hot tub afterwards.

Day 4

Day 4 starts with a scrumptious breakfast at Witkrans and then takes you around Witkransberg and up the Baviaansfontein valley through patches of indigenous forest and rare limestone fynbos. On exiting the valley, hikers have the option of either summiting Swartkransberg or traversing around the peak on a contour path. The trail then heads down back to the cars at Steynsbos. You normally finish around lunchtime on the final day.

This is a 9 km walk that takes about four hours from Witkrans to Steynsbos.
